Video Reverse is used to allow the imager to read barcodes that are inverted.
The "Off" barcode below is an example of this type of barcode. If additional
menuing is required, Video Reverse must be disabled to read the menu bar-
codes and then re-enabled after menuing is completed.
Note: Images downloaded from the unit will not be reversed. This is a setting
for decoding only.

Working Orientation

Some barcodes are direction-sensitive. For example, KIX codes and OCR can
misread when scanned sideways or upside down. Use the working orientation
settings if your direction-sensitive codes will not usually be presented upright to
the imager. Default = Upright.
